The Regulatory Renaissance

In recent years, regulators have shifted their approach. The Financial Accounting Standards Board (FASB) introduced new accounting rules, allowing companies to adopt fair-value models for crypto assets. This change provides investors with more decision-useful information and reduces volatility in earnings.
